Three Le mans tribute twilight races have been added to the programme. which also celebrate Bentley's 100th anniversary.

https://petrolicious.com/articles/le-ma ... ne-classic

The annual Silverstone Classic is already host to a spectacular array of historic racing action, and for 2019 Le Mans racing legend Tom Kristensen will be adding to the excitement—he’s just announced three sportscar showdowns that will take place on Saturday evening under the ‘Twilight Tribute to Le Mans’ banner. This special homage to the world’s most iconic 24-hour endurance race will feature 150 cars spanning almost a century of racing, drawn from the Bentley Centenary Trophy for Pre-War Sports Cars, FIA Masters Historic Sports Cars and Masters Endurance Legends.

To recreate that special Le Mans magic at Silverstone, all three races will see the cars racing into the sunset in a mini-enduro format, with mid-race pit-stops for driver changes. “It’s going to be an absolutely amazing evening and a real crowd-pleaser,” predicts Nick Wigley, Silverstone Classic CEO. “The three races cover almost the entire history of Le Mans from the original ‘Bentley Boys’ right up to the current generation of hi-tech Peugeot and Aston Martin purpose-built prototypes. Watching them all race into the twilight will be very special for everybody attending the Classic this summer—and to have Tom Kristensen’s blessing is the icing on the cake!” The Bentley Centenary Trophy for Pre-War Sports Cars will be celebrating both the company’s 100th birthday with a record entry of Bentleys from the 1920s and 1930s and showcasing a variety of period Aston Martins, Alfa Romeos, Bugattis, Lagondas and MGs.
